Hardcover. Condition: Near Fine. No Jacket. 1st Edition. The complete auction catalgoue (a printed catalogue was published previously in two volumes). The sales were held March 18, June 15-16 and October 29, 1998. 263 pp; 475 pp; 404 pp; many color illus. Original laminated boards, 4to. A Near Fine set. This sale, which will never be equaled, included 1,384 lots: 234 in Part I, nos. 235-883 in Vol. II, and nos. 884-1384 in Part III. The highest price realized was $1.5 million for the hand-colored, dedication copy of Andreas Vesalius's De humani corporis fabrica (1543), and the sale included countless other special copies of many of the most important books in the history of science and medicine. Volume 1: Middle Ages and the Renaissance; Volume 2: The Age of Reason; Volume 3: The Modern Age. Christie's auction catalogues # 8854, 8922, and 8976, respectively. Lavishly illustrated with hundreds of beautiful, full color plates. Meticulously described here are nearly 2,000 lots from one of this century's most important offerings of landmark books in the fields of science and medicine. The sale realized $70 million. Descriptions are extremely valuable for their notes, collations, annotations, bibliographical cross-references, etc. Concordances are provided to the 1991 privately printed catalogue of the Norman Collection and to Garrison & Morton's MEDICAL BIBLIOGRAPHY.
